Output ef1a4c33f570a5facf666dc8430dd1e595b463b68e8a40ef7a4660c629dfa505:0

value
9814852510
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c10a11d4afb35ceed197f2b05c42ded8c860cc7c OP_EQUAL
address
3KHiQDduH1muu56YEpPshrEMAeMn77E4Pe
transaction
ef1a4c33f570a5facf666dc8430dd1e595b463b68e8a40ef7a4660c629dfa505
spent
true